Copied: os-prober/repos/community-i686/os-prober-util-linux-2.24.patch (from rev 119939, os-prober/trunk/os-prober-util-linux-2.24.patch)
===================================================================
--- community-i686/os-prober-util-linux-2.24.patch (rev 0)
+++ community-i686/os-prober-util-linux-2.24.patch 2014-10-01 09:16:57 UTC (rev 119940)
@@ -0,0 +1,58 @@
+--- a/common.sh
++++ b/common.sh
+@@ -116,6 +116,29 @@ fs_type () {
+ fi
+ }
+
++is_dos_extended_partition() {
++ if type blkid >/dev/null 2>&1; then
++ local output
++
++ output="$(blkid -o export $1)"
++
++ # old blkid (util-linux << 2.24) errors out on extended p.
++ if [ "$?" = "2" ]; then
++ return 0
++ fi
++
++ # dos partition type and no filesystem type?...
++ if echo $output | grep -q ' PTTYPE=dos ' &&
++ ! echo $output | grep -q ' TYPE='; then
++ return 0
++ else
++ return 1
++ fi
++ fi
++
++ return 1
++}
++
+ parse_proc_mounts () {
+ while read -r line; do
+ set -f
+--- a/linux-boot-probes/common/50mounted-tests
++++ b/linux-boot-probes/common/50mounted-tests
+@@ -20,6 +20,10 @@ elif [ "$types" = ntfs ]; then
+ types='ntfs-3g ntfs'
+ fi
+ elif [ -z "$types" ]; then
++ if is_dos_extended_partition "$partition"; then
++ debug "$1 looks like an extended dos partition; skipping"
++ exit 0
++ fi
+ if type cryptsetup >/dev/null 2>&1 && \
+ cryptsetup luksDump "$partition"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
+ debug "$1 is a LUKS partition; skipping"
+--- a/os-probes/common/50mounted-tests
++++ b/os-probes/common/50mounted-tests
+@@ -20,6 +20,10 @@ elif [ "$types" = ntfs ]; then
+ types='ntfs-3g ntfs'
+ fi
+ elif [ -z "$types" ]; then
++ if is_dos_extended_partition "$partition"; then
++ debug "$1 looks like an extended dos partition; skipping"
++ exit 0
++ fi
+ if type cryptsetup >/dev/null 2>&1 && \
+ cryptsetup luksDump "$partition"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
+ debug "$1 is a LUKS partition; skipping"
